The Silver Dollar Room in Toronto is a historic and iconic music venue with a rich cultural legacy. One fun fact about the Silver Dollar Room is that it played a significant role in the early careers of many famous musicians. Opened in 1958, it became a hotspot for blues and rock ‘n’ roll, hosting legends like Bob Dylan, Blue Rodeo, and The Rolling Stones. The venue’s neon sign and retro decor have made it a beloved landmark, and its intimate setting has allowed music fans to experience unforgettable, up-close performances from some of the greatest artists in music history.

The Silver Dollar Room, a popular music bar located in the ground floor of the historic Hotel Waverly, was featured in Police Academy.
Although the Silver Dollar Room was demolished in 2018, it has been faithfully rebuilt in a new Waverley Hotel, which is now residential accommodation. This location holds significance not only for Police Academy fans but also for those who remember it from other films like "Adventures in Babysitting" and "Glitter."
